# Solving Stable Generalized Lyapunov Equations for Hankel Singular Values Computation

### Vasile Sima

#### 2022

#### Abstract

Generalized Lyapunov equations are often encountered in systems theory, analysis and design of control systems, and in many applications, including balanced realization algorithms, procedures for reduced order models, or Newton methods for generalized algebraic Riccati equations. An important application is the computation of the Hankel singular values of a generalized dynamical system, whose behavior is defined by a regular matrix pencil. This application uses the controllability and observability Gramians of the system, given as the solutions of a pair of generalized Lyapunov equations. The left hand side of each of these equations follows from the other one by applying the (conjugate) transposition operator. If the system is stable, the solutions of both equations are non-negative definite, hence they can be obtained in a factorized form. But these theoretical results may not hold in numerical computations if the symmetry and non-negative definiteness are not preserved by a solver. The paper summarizes new related numerical algorithms for complex continuous- and discrete-time generalized systems. Such solvers are not yet available in the SLICOT Library or MATLAB. The developed solvers address the essential practical issues of reliability, accuracy, and efficiency.

